Eclipse JDT
2.0

org.eclipse.jdt.ui.actions
Class OpenProjectAction

java.lang.Object
  |
  +--org.eclipse.jface.action.Action
        |
        +--org.eclipse.jdt.ui.actions.OpenProjectAction
All Implemented Interfaces:
EventListener, IAction, IResourceChangeListener

public class OpenProjectAction
extends Action
implements IResourceChangeListener

Action to open a closed project. Action presents a dialog from which the user can select the projects to be opened.

This class may be instantiated; it is not intended to be subclassed.

Since:
2.0

Field Summary
 
Fields inherited from interface org.eclipse.jface.action.IAction
AS_CHECK_BOX, AS_DROP_DOWN_MENU, AS_PUSH_BUTTON, CHECKED, DESCRIPTION, ENABLED, IMAGE, TEXT, TOOL_TIP_TEXT
 
Constructor Summary
OpenProjectAction(IWorkbenchSite site)
          Creates a new OpenProjectAction.
 
Method Summary
 void resourceChanged(IResourceChangeEvent event)
           
 void run()
           
 
Methods inherited from class org.eclipse.jface.action.Action
addPropertyChangeListener, convertAccelerator, convertAccelerator, findKeyCode, findKeyString, findModifier, findModifierString, firePropertyChange, firePropertyChange, getAccelerator, getActionDefinitionId, getDescription, getDisabledImageDescriptor, getHelpListener, getHoverImageDescriptor, getId, getImageDescriptor, getMenuCreator, getStyle, getText, getToolTipText, isChecked, isEnabled, removeAcceleratorText, removePropertyChangeListener, runWithEvent, setAccelerator, setActionDefinitionId, setChecked, setDescription, setDisabledImageDescriptor, setEnabled, setHelpListener, setHoverImageDescriptor, setId, setImageDescriptor, setMenuCreator, setText, setToolTipText
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

OpenProjectAction

public OpenProjectAction(IWorkbenchSite site)
Creates a new OpenProjectAction.

Parameters:
site - the site providing context information for this action
Method Detail

resourceChanged

public void resourceChanged(IResourceChangeEvent event)
Specified by:
resourceChanged in interface IResourceChangeListener

run

public void run()
Specified by:
run in interface IAction
Overrides:
run in class Action

Eclipse JDT
2.0

Copyright (c) IBM Corp. and others 2000, 2002. All Rights Reserved.